Anamosa, IA and Toledo, IA have a very similar cost of living, with only a 1.7% difference in their overall index. Anamosa scores 72 while Toledo scores 71 on the cost of living index, where 100 represents the national average. The day-to-day expenses for residents in both cities are comparable, though differences emerge when looking at specific categories.

On the housing front, median rent in Anamosa is $897/month compared to $958/month in Toledo — a 6% difference. Interestingly, home values tell a different story: while Anamosa has cheaper rent, Toledo actually has lower median home values ($124,000 vs $164,900).

Median household income in Anamosa is $56,167 compared to $56,719 in Toledo (-1%). Toledo off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Anamosa spend roughly 19.2% of their income on rent, less than the 20.3% in Toledo.
